Frequently Asked Questions

What beauty spa services are most popular for the local climate and lifestyle in Montrose?

Given Montrose's rural, agricultural setting and the hot, humid Arkansas summers, services focused on skin repair and hydration are very popular. Many clients seek deep-conditioning hair treatments to combat dryness from sun exposure, as well as hydrating facials and foot soaks to rejuvenate after a long day. Waxing services are also consistently in demand for a low-maintenance beauty routine suited to the local lifestyle.

How does pricing at a Montrose beauty spa compare to larger cities like Little Rock?

You'll generally find that pricing in Montrose is more affordable compared to spas in Little Rock. For example, a standard manicure and pedicure set might be $10-$15 less, and a basic facial could be $20 or more less expensive. This is due to lower overhead costs. However, because Montrose is a smaller town, there may be fewer spas to choose from, so it's a good idea to call ahead for specific service menus and prices.

What is the best way to book an appointment, and how far in advance should I schedule?

Since Montrose is a small community, many spas operate with limited staff and may not have online booking. The most reliable method is to call the spa directly during their business hours. For a weekend appointment, especially for services like a full set of acrylic nails or a spa day package, we recommend booking at least one to two weeks in advance. Weekdays typically offer more flexibility, and you might even find same-day availability.

How can I be sure of the quality and cleanliness of a spa in a small town like Montrose?

A great way to gauge quality is to look for local testimonials or ask for recommendations from people you know in the Montrose or nearby Dermott area. Don't hesitate to ask the technician about their experience and training. You can also observe the spa's cleanliness when you visit—look for clean linens, properly disinfected foot spas and tools, and a well-organized workspace. Many local technicians take immense pride in their work and maintain high standards to build trust within the community.

So, what exactly is a face beauty med spa? Think of it as a bridge between a traditional day spa and a dermatology clinic. It's where licensed professionals offer advanced, non-invasive treatments to help you achieve your skin goals. For us in Montrose, this means having access to solutions for concerns that are common in our area. The humid summers can lead to oily skin and enlarged pores, while the winter winds can leave our complexions dry and dull. Professional facials, medical-grade chemical peels, and hydrating treatments can specifically target these issues, offering a level of care that goes beyond what you can find on a store shelf.
